• 设为首页
  • 点击收藏
  • 手机版
    手机扫一扫访问
    迪恩网络手机版
  • 关注官方公众号
    微信扫一扫关注
    迪恩网络公众号

编程

RSS
  • linux批量替换文件内容3种方法(perl,sed,shell)
    linux批量替换文件内容3种方法(perl,sed,shell)
    方法1:这两天在构建一个应用的使用用到了maven,由于project很大,足足有700多个 pom.xml文件,更郁闷的是在很多pom.xml文件里都单独指定了资源库的url,我需要把这些资源库的u 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:304 | 回复:0
  • 用Perl编写Apache模块续 - SVNAuth
    用Perl编写Apache模块续 - SVNAuth
    目标:以整合各类项目管理系统中的用户体系及权限体系为目标,实现SVN的集成式动态鉴权 支持平台:usvn、禅道等 - 开发中,本文仅对前期的探索工作做点整理   开发环境: Windows、XAMPP 1.7.2   项目地址: https 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:345 | 回复:0
  • 4-Perl数据类型
    4-Perl数据类型
    1.Perl数据类型Perl是一种弱类型语言,所以变量不需要指定类型,Perl解释器会根据上下文自动选择匹配类型。Perl有三个基本的数据类型:标量、数组、哈希。以下是这三种数据类型的说明:1.1标量标量是Perl语言中最简 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:370 | 回复:0
  • Perl:文件操作、my、时间转换、日志监控
    Perl:文件操作、my、时间转换、日志监控
    ①文件操作使用Perl从文件中读取字符串,一般有两种方法:1.一次性将文件中的所有内容读入一个数组中(该方法适合小文件):open(FILE,amp;quot;filenameamp;quot;)||dieamp;quot;cannotopenthefile:$!amp;quot;;@file 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:333 | 回复:0
  • 功能丰富的Perl:轻松调试Perl的技巧
    功能丰富的Perl:轻松调试Perl的技巧
    错误所带来的麻烦软件开发人员通常都低估了软件测试的重要性。这一现象的根本原因很简单:处理错误很困难!因为错误往往暴露了代码的根本缺陷,所以有时候开发人员甚至会为了几个错误而从头开始重新编写项目的主要部 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:306 | 回复:0
  • perl关于UrlEncode和UrlDecode
    perl关于UrlEncode和UrlDecode
    对于url中的中文字符,大多数网站都会做编码的处理,这里我们来探讨常用的2中编码和解码在perl中实现。常用的编码方式有2种,GBK和UTF-8,因此URL编码也使用GBK的URL编码和UTF-8的URL编码。1:GBK进行URLEncode。 1 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:311 | 回复:0
  • 在Perl中使用Getopt::Long模块来接收用户命令行参数
    在Perl中使用Getopt::Long模块来接收用户命令行参数
    我们在linux常常用到一个程序需要加入参数,现在了解一下perl中的有关控制参数的函数.getopt.在linux有的参数有二种形式.一种是–help,另一种是-h.也就是-和–的分别.–表示完整参数.-表示简化参数我们在linux常常用 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:305 | 回复:0
  • Perl入门-Perl方法的使用
    Perl入门-Perl方法的使用
    1.定义一个方法Perl使用sub定义方法。语法:sub方法名称{方法体}2.调用一个方法Perl直接使用方法名称调用方法。调用方式有以下四种:方法名称;amp;amp;amp;方法名称;方法名称();amp;amp;amp;方法名称();说明:方法 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:276 | 回复:0
  • perl:修改原文件
    perl:修改原文件
    很多时候,我们希望对原有文件的内容进行一定的修改,linux虽然有sed这个强大的文本编辑命令,但是他只能生成新文件或打印到screen上(或许sed也具有修改原文件的功能,小的才疏学浅,尚不知道,烦请大家告诉我),但 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:309 | 回复:0
  • 使用Perl批量读取文件最后行
    使用Perl批量读取文件最后行
    面对成百上千个文件,有时我们需要查看它的最后行,单个文件打开将耗费大量时间,而通过Perl提取出最后行,将快速的帮助我们处理繁琐的事务。特性整个目录完全遍历,自动提取最后行提取出的文件结构Perl代码#!/usr/b 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:322 | 回复:0
  • HowtoCreateaPerlBasedCustomMonitoronNetScaler
    HowtoCreateaPerlBasedCustomMonitoronNetScaler
    https://support.citrix.com/article/CTX227727 |Modified: 27Apr2018 ApplicableProductsNetScalerObjectiveThisarticledescribeshowtocreateaPerlbasedCustomM……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:348 | 回复:0
  • Perl语言入门--2--变量与字符串
    Perl语言入门--2--变量与字符串
    一、$简单变量:$     以$开头+字母或下划线区分大小写,变量长度不限,没有关键字,但不能和默认变量重复1、整数的表示:1212e2#1200-12#-121_200_000  #perl可以使用下划线当做分隔符数字还是1200000,但方 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:346 | 回复:0
  • perl的列表(List)和数组(Array)
    perl的列表(List)和数组(Array)
    Ifascalaristheamp;quot;singularamp;quot;inPerl,aswedescribeditatthebeginningofChapter2,theamp;quot;puluralamp;quot;inPerlisrepresentedbylistsandarrays.Alistisanorderedcollectionofscalars.Anarray……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:310 | 回复:0
  • perlopen函数的使用
    perlopen函数的使用
    本文和大家重点讨论一下如何读写Perl文件,主要包括打开、关闭Perl文件,读写Perl文件,Perl文件的状态,命令行参数和打开管道六部分内容,希望通过本文的学习你对读写Perl文件有深刻的认识。读写Perl文件一、打开、 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:321 | 回复:0
  • Perl模块安装
    Perl模块安装
    Linux使用CPAN模块自动安装 安装前需要先联上线,并且要取得root权限。 perl-MCPAN-eshell获得帮助 cpanamp;amp;gt;h 列出CPAN上所有模块的列表 cpanamp;amp;gt;m 根据关键字在CPAN上查找某个模块:cpanamp;am 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:316 | 回复:0
  • 利用perl批量重命名文件合并并转化一代测序seq纯文本为fasta格式文件气相PLFA原始数据 ...
    利用perl批量重命名文件合并并转化一代测序seq纯文本为fasta格式文件气相PLFA原始数据 ...
    使用perl自带函数rename可以重命名文件名称,具体用法,rename$old_name,$new_name。例如,要把文件名中“7--1_F03_2018-12-28.fsa”中的前缀“7--”去除。1usestrict;23my$DIR_PATH=amp;quot;./amp;quot;;#currentd 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:359 | 回复:0
  • perl与中文信息处理
    perl与中文信息处理
    一、文件分割 #!/usr/bin/perl#此程序将一个大文本文件分成两个。#以一个.txt结尾被分割文件作为参数。#如果没有提供待分割文本,那么程序中止运行。dieif$#ARGV==-1;#输入文件以.txt结尾,输出文件替换.txt扩展名 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:492 | 回复:0
  • Perlgetopts
    Perlgetopts
    getopts的使用问题#!/usr/bin/perl#executeABC.pl-s999-g-tuseGetopt::Std;getopts('s:t:g:',\%opts);foreachmy$key(keys%opts){ print$key,amp;quot;--amp;amp;gt;;amp;quot;,$opts{$key},amp;quot;\namp;quot;;}- 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:375 | 回复:0
  • 一段用来清除C++/C代码中空白行的perl脚本
    一段用来清除C++/C代码中空白行的perl脚本
    用Umbrello自动生成框架之后,里面有很多临时用不着的空行,而且生成的头文件都是单词开头大写字母,但是到了内部的#include就成了小写,于是写了个脚本解决这个问题对于#ifndef..#define..#endif在#define行之后及# 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:339 | 回复:0
  • perl一次读取多行文本的策略
    perl一次读取多行文本的策略
    在处理文本时,经常遇到这种情况:就是我们须要把两行文本做一个比較,然后选择性输出。而在while(amp;amp;lt;FILEHANDamp;amp;gt;){dosomething}程序块中默认仅仅能一次读取一行。笔者在这里,举一个简单的样例来 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:372 | 回复:0
  • [linux]查看版本信息Perl、Python、Linux及Perl模块安装位置查看
    [linux]查看版本信息Perl、Python、Linux及Perl模块安装位置查看
    1查看Linux版本信息cat/etc/*release2查看Perl版本信息2.1$perl-version$perl-Vformoredetail2.1$perldocperllocal3查看Python版本信息python-V……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:370 | 回复:0
  • 正确使用ppm4安装perl模块
    正确使用ppm4安装perl模块
    在玩googleapi时需要使用www::curl,xml::parse等模块,于是开始cpan。找到后发现了点问题。这个不像ppm3那么使用了。。activeperl的模块管理器自从3版本升级到4版本后,差别居然这么大,google了半天资料实在是少, 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:507 | 回复:0
  • mysql初始化报错FATALERROR:pleaseinstallthefollowingPerlmodulesbeforeexecuting ...
    mysql初始化报错FATALERROR:pleaseinstallthefollowingPerlmodulesbeforeexecuting ...
    当初始化mysql时出现错误: mysql安装报FATALERROR:pleaseinstallthefollowingPerlmodulesbeforeexecuting原因:缺少perl模块中的Data::Dumper安装autoconf库(此包安装时会安装Data:Dumper模块) 解决方法:安装autoc 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:368 | 回复:0
  • perl模块的创建以及制定perl模块的路径
    perl模块的创建以及制定perl模块的路径
    1)perl模块的创建perl模块的后缀名为.pm,其中的内容和一般的perl脚本相同,perl模块中通常放置可重用的函数以及变量,比如创建一个fasta.pm,里面包含一个统计fasta序列中gc碱基个数的方法:1#/usr/bin/perl2package 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:335 | 回复:0
  • Perl字符集[\d\D]表示任何字符(所有数字和非数字,包括换行符),“.”表示除了换行 ...
    Perl字符集[\d\D]表示任何字符(所有数字和非数字,包括换行符),“.”表示除了换行 ...
     Perl字符集表示任何字符(所有数字和非数字,包括换行符),“.”表示除了换行符以外的所有字符。……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:327 | 回复:0
  • Perl入门(一)Perl的基本类型及运算符
    Perl入门(一)Perl的基本类型及运算符
    在学习Perl的基础之前,还是希望大家有空去看以下Perl的简介。百度百科一、Perl的基本类型Per的基本类型分为两种:数值型和字符串型。数值型可细分为整数型。如123。浮点型。如123.123、0.123456。科学计数型。如1.2 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:308 | 回复:0
  • perl命令行小记
    perl命令行小记
    整洁性-w打开警告-Mstrict打开严格编译指示(pragma)数据-0(这是个零)指定输入记录分隔符-a将数据分割成名为@F的数组-F指定分割时-a使用的模式(请参阅perldoc-fsplit)-i在适当的位置编辑文件(请参阅perldocper 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:304 | 回复:0
  • perl的sort函数
    perl的sort函数
    perl的sort函数……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:307 | 回复:0
  • perl常用函数积累
    perl常用函数积累
    #===============================================================#getthecurrentdate,#formatis:YYYY-MM-DDHH(24):MM:SS#===============================================================subgetcu……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:280 | 回复:0
  • CTF-rootme题解之Perl-Commandinjection
    CTF-rootme题解之Perl-Commandinjection
    LINK:https://www.root-me.org/en/Challenges/App-Script/Perl-Command-injectionReferrence:http://www.cnblogs.com/chengmo/archive/2010/10/20/1855805.html  https://www.cnblogs.com/softidea/p/39650……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:261 | 回复:0
  • DES算法的Javascript、PHP及Perl的源代码
    DES算法的Javascript、PHP及Perl的源代码
    下面这些源代码统统来自tero.co.uk网站。其中包含了JavaScript实现按位工作的DES(数据加密标准)加密算法。它支持ECB(电子密码本(ElectronicCodeBook))和CBC(密码块链接(CipherBlockChaining)),并且包含了3DES 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:274 | 回复:0
  • Perl三种时间time,localtime,gmttime
    Perl三种时间time,localtime,gmttime
    #!/usr/bin/perlusewarnings;usediagnostics;usestrict;usePOSIX;printamp;quot;time:amp;quot;,time(),amp;quot;\namp;quot;;printamp;quot;localtime:amp;quot;,localtime(),amp;quot;\namp;quot;;printamp;quot;g 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:269 | 回复:0
  • 与Perl兼容的正则表达式函数
    与Perl兼容的正则表达式函数
    正则表达式不能独立使用,它只是一种用来定义字符串的规则模式,必须在相应的正则表达式函数中应用,才能实现对字符串的匹配、查找、替换及分割等操作。前面也介绍过在PHP中有两套正则表达式函数库,而使用与Perl兼 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:259 | 回复:0
  • 转:perl正则表达式思维导图
    转:perl正则表达式思维导图
    ……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:249 | 回复:0
  • perl从命令行读取文件并打开
    perl从命令行读取文件并打开
    my$file=$ARGV;open(FILE,amp;quot;$fileamp;quot;)ordieamp;quot;can'topen$fileamp;quot;; ……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:253 | 回复:0
  • 使用Perl合并文件
    使用Perl合并文件
    有时需要将整个目录下的小文件合并到一个文件中,以便查阅检索特性整个目录完全遍历,自动存入单个文件顺序遍历文件待合并的目录合并后的文件内容syscfg/test1syscfg/test2uart/uart7/uart7_dma1uart/uart7/uart7_dm 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:299 | 回复:0
  • linux应用之perl环境的安装(centos)
    linux应用之perl环境的安装(centos)
    1、安装Perl环境yuminstallperl*这个命令基本上把perl的模块给安装齐了。yuminstallcpanCPAN这个就不用说了吧,大家都懂。如果你对perl模块版本要求比较高,希望是新版的那么请按照一下安装:yuminstallperlyuminsta 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:272 | 回复:0
  • perl操作文件指针
    perl操作文件指针
    之前使用perl脚本写了一个读取文件的小工具,但是由于当时使用的Tie的方式,在处理大文件时,效率并不十分理想,所以在网上搜索了perl如何操作文件指针的文章,自己也学习一下,本博客就是学习过程中留下的记录。  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:227 | 回复:0
  • perl智能匹配操作符的版本问题
    perl智能匹配操作符的版本问题
    问题:perlv5.26.1运行含有智能匹配符的源代码,提示如下报错Smartmatchisexperimentalattest.plline1.解决方案1:在源代码的开头添加如下语句nowarnings'experimental::smartmatch';解决方案2:使用experimental模块 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:254 | 回复:0
  • Perl字符串处理函数大全
    Perl字符串处理函数大全
    本文和大家重点讨论一下Perl字符串处理函数的用法,每种函数都有各自的特点和作用,下面请看本文详细介绍,相信通过本文的学习你对Perl字符串处理函数一定会有所了解。Perl字符串处理函数index调用语法:position=ind ...……
    作者:菜鸟教程小白 | 时间:2022-7-22 08:40 | 阅读:252 | 回复:0
热门推荐
专题导读
阅读排行榜

扫描微信二维码

查看手机版网站

随时了解更新最新资讯

139-2527-9053

在线客服(服务时间 9:00~18:00)

在线QQ客服
地址:深圳市南山区西丽大学城创智工业园
电邮:jeky_zhao#qq.com
移动电话:139-2527-9053

Powered by 互联科技 X3.4© 2001-2213 极客世界.|Sitemap